Scarlets v Glasgow: seven changes in Warriors line-up for Wales trip

Rob Harley and Josh McKay return from injury as their team seek a sixth straight league win

JOSH McKay makes his comeback from injury for Glasgow as they visit Scarlets tomorrow in the URC. The New Zealander, who had been out with ankle damage, takes his place on the right wing, with Ollie Smith holding on to the No 14 jersey.

Cole Forbes is on the other wing instead of Rufus McLean in the other change from the three-quarter line that began the win over Benetton a fortnight ago, while there is a new half-back combination in Duncan Weir and Jamie Dobie. McLean is one of a number of players listed as unavailable for selection along with George Horne. Six others are listed as absent on international duty.

Up front, newly-re-signed hooker Johnny Matthews takes over from Fraser Brown, Rob Harley returns from a calf injury and is at lock instead of Richie Gray,  and in the back row Ally Miller is preferred to Tom Gordon.

“After five wins in a row in the URC we are looking forward to taking on Scarlets tomorrow in Llanelli,” head coach Danny Wilson said. “We’re pleased to welcome back Josh McKay and Rob Harley from injury. Scarlets are a dangerous team and have some quality individuals – we’ll need to be at our best tomorrow afternoon.”

The full list of players who are “unavailable for selection” is: Jamie Bhatti, Scott Cummings, Walter Fifita, George Horne, Sean Kennedy, Tom Lambert, Nathan McBeth, Rufus McLean, Enrique Pieretto.

Rory Darge, Matt and Zander Fagerson,  Ali Price, Sione Tuipulotu and George Turner are the half-dozen who have been retained by Scotland ahead of next week’s Six Nations match against Italy.

Scotland tighthead Javan Sebastian is included in the Scarlets line-up.

Glasgow Warriors (v Scarlets at Parc y Scarlets, Saturday 5.15pm): O Smith; J McKay, K Steyn, S Johnson, C Forbes; D Weir, J Dobie; O Kebble, J Matthews, S Berghan, K McDonald, R Harley, R Wilson (captain), A Miller, J Dempsey. Substitutes: F Brown, M Walker, E McQuillin, R Gray, T Gordon, J Lenac, R Thompson, S McDowall.

Scarlets: T Rogers; S Evans, J Williams, S Williams (captain), R Conbeer;  R Patchell, G Davies; S Thomas, D Hughes, J Sebastian, S Lousi, J Price, B Thomson, D Davis, S Kalamafoni. Substitutes: M Jones, K Mathias, S Lee, A Shingler, C Tuipulotu, D Blacker, S Costelow, J Roberts.

Referee: C Busby (Ireland).
